🚀 OpenCode Flow v1.0: AI Swarm Coordination for OpenCode

🌟 OpenCode 📈 Downloads 📦 Latest Release 🔧 MCP 🛡️ MIT License

🌟 Overview

OpenCode Flow v1.0 is an advanced AI orchestration platform for OpenCode that brings hive-mind swarm intelligence, AgentDB memory, and 100+ MCP tools to revolutionize AI-powered development workflows.

🎯 Key Features

  • 🐝 64+ Specialized Agents - Coder, reviewer, architect, tester, security experts, and more
  • 🚀 SPARC Methodology - 5-phase TDD workflow (Specification, Pseudocode, Architecture, Refinement, Completion)
  • 🧠 AgentDB v1.6.1 Integration: 96x-164x faster vector search with semantic understanding
  • 💾 Hybrid Memory System: AgentDB + ReasoningBank with automatic fallback
  • 🔍 Semantic Vector Search: HNSW indexing (O(log n)) + 9 RL algorithms
  • 🐝 Hive-Mind Intelligence: Queen-led AI coordination with specialized worker agents
  • 🔧 100+ MCP Tools: Comprehensive toolkit for swarm orchestration and automation
  • 🔄 Dynamic Agent Architecture (DAA): Self-organizing agents with fault tolerance
  • 🪝 Advanced Hooks System: Automated workflows with pre/post operation hooks
  • 📊 GitHub Integration: Specialized modes for repository management
  • 🌐 Provider Agnostic: Works with OpenAI, Anthropic, Google, local models via OpenCode

🔥 Built for OpenCode: Advanced AI coordination that integrates seamlessly with OpenCode's tool system and agent architecture

🆕 Based on Claude Flow: OpenCode Flow is a fork of Claude Flow v2.7, adapted for OpenCode users

Quick Start for OpenCode

📋 Prerequisites

🚀 Install OpenCode Flow

# NPX (recommended - always latest)
npx opencode-flow@alpha init --force
npx opencode-flow@alpha --help

# Or install globally
npm install -g opencode-flow@alpha
opencode-flow --version
# v1.0.0-alpha.1

🔌 Setup with OpenCode

# Option 1: Add as OpenCode MCP server
opencode mcp add opencode-flow npx opencode-flow mcp start

# Option 2: Install as OpenCode plugin
opencode plugin install @opencode-flow/plugin

# Option 3: Use standalone with OpenCode
opencode-flow init --opencode-integration

🐝 Swarm Orchestration

Quick Swarm Commands

# Quick task execution (recommended)
opencode-flow swarm "build REST API with authentication"

# Multi-agent coordination
opencode-flow swarm init --topology mesh --max-agents 5
opencode-flow agent spawn researcher "analyze API patterns"
opencode-flow agent spawn coder "implement endpoints"
opencode-flow swarm status

Hive-Mind for Complex Projects

# Initialize hive-mind system
opencode-flow hive-mind wizard
opencode-flow hive-mind spawn "build enterprise system"

# Session management
opencode-flow hive-mind status
opencode-flow hive-mind resume session-xxxxx

When to Use:

Featureswarmhive-mind
Best ForQuick tasksComplex projects
SetupInstantInteractive wizard
MemoryTask-scopedProject-wide SQLite
SessionsTemporaryPersistent + resume

🪝 Advanced Hooks System

Automated Workflow Enhancement

Claude-Flow automatically configures hooks for enhanced operations:

# Auto-configures hooks during init
npx claude-flow@alpha init --force

Available Hooks

Pre-Operation:

  • pre-task: Auto-assigns agents by complexity
  • pre-edit: Validates files and prepares resources
  • pre-command: Security validation

Post-Operation:

  • post-edit: Auto-formats code
  • post-task: Trains neural patterns
  • post-command: Updates memory

Session Management:

  • session-start: Restores previous context
  • session-end: Generates summaries
  • session-restore: Loads memory
